The ARMv6l in the K3 does have Jazelle (java vm in hardware).
Both have Thumb, the KT (ARMv7l) has VFPv3, Thumb-2 and NEON, but no java vm.
You may have noticed that the kernel for the KT has video drivers and V4L modules. Seems like lab126 is thinking of giving us video. Too bad members here beat them to it, without the hardware help of the more powerful core.
